Inequality doesn’t just hurt a few, it costs us all!

When communities don’t have equal access to jobs, capital, and opportunity, our economy suffers.

Racial inequality has cost the U.S. $16 trillion over the last 20 years.

Medicaid is a lifeline for 1.4 million+ children in North Carolina.

Over 60% of nursing homes are covered by Medicaid, 37% of births, and thousands of families caring for children with autism or cerebral palsy rely on this coverage every day.
